These Regulations provide for the implementation of provisions of the Shipping Act with respect to registration and marking of Tongan vessels, the registration and execution of maritime liens and the registration of mortgages.
These Regulations shall apply to all vessels required to be registered under section 8 of the Act. The Act prescribes documents that are required for registration and details of the vessel and owner that shall be recorded in the Register. Registration shall be made by an approved person in the meaning of the Act. The Regulations also provide for the recording of change in name of a ship or change in ownership of a ship.
